What is 93/27 Divided By 7/3

Answer: 9327÷73\frac{93}{27}\div\frac{7}{3} = 3121\frac{31}{21}

Solving 9327÷73\frac{93}{27}\div\frac{7}{3}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

9327÷73=9327×37\frac{93}{27} \div \frac{7}{3} = \frac{93}{27} \times \frac{3}{7}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 93×3=27993 \times 3 = 279
  • Multiply the Denominators: 27×7=18927 \times 7 = 189
  • Form the New Fraction: 9327×73=279189\frac{93}{27} \times \frac{7}{3} = \frac{279}{189}

Let's Simplify 279189\frac{279}{189}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 279279 and 189189. The GCD of 279279 and 189189 is 99.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:279÷9189÷9=3121\frac{279 \div 9}{189 \div 9} = \frac{31}{21}

Answer 9327÷73=3121\frac{93}{27}\div\frac{7}{3} = \frac{31}{21}
